Სარჩევი:

M5STACK როგორ გამოვხატოთ ტემპერატურა, ტენიანობა და წნევა M5StickC ESP32 Visuino– ს გამოყენებით - ადვილია: 6 ნაბიჯი
M5STACK როგორ გამოვხატოთ ტემპერატურა, ტენიანობა და წნევა M5StickC ESP32 Visuino– ს გამოყენებით - ადვილია: 6 ნაბიჯი

ვიდეო: M5STACK როგორ გამოვხატოთ ტემპერატურა, ტენიანობა და წნევა M5StickC ESP32 Visuino– ს გამოყენებით - ადვილია: 6 ნაბიჯი

ვიდეო: M5STACK როგორ გამოვხატოთ ტემპერატურა, ტენიანობა და წნევა M5StickC ESP32 Visuino– ს გამოყენებით - ადვილია: 6 ნაბიჯი
ვიდეო: Самодельная IP камера на ESP32CAM / Подключение ESP32 CAM 2024, დეკემბერი
Anonim

ამ გაკვეთილში ჩვენ ვისწავლით თუ როგორ უნდა დაპროგრამდეს ESP32 M5Stack StickC Arduino IDE– ით და Visuino– ით ტემპერატურის, ტენიანობის და წნევის საჩვენებლად ENV სენსორის გამოყენებით (DHT12, BMP280, BMM150)

ნაბიჯი 1: რაც დაგჭირდებათ

რაც დაგჭირდებათ
რაც დაგჭირდებათ
რაც დაგჭირდებათ
რაც დაგჭირდებათ
რაც დაგჭირდებათ
რაც დაგჭირდებათ
  1. M5StickC ESP32: შეგიძლიათ მიიღოთ აქ
  2. M5StickC ENV ქუდი (DHT12, BMP280, BMM150) შეგიძლიათ მიიღოთ აქ
  3. Visuino პროგრამა: ჩამოტვირთეთ Visuino შენიშვნა: შეამოწმეთ ეს სამეურვეო პროგრამა, თუ როგორ უნდა დააინსტალიროთ StickC ESP32 დაფა

ნაბიჯი 2: დაიწყეთ Visuino და შეარჩიეთ M5 Stack Stick C დაფის ტიპი

დაიწყეთ Visuino და შეარჩიეთ M5 Stack Stick C დაფის ტიპი
დაიწყეთ Visuino და შეარჩიეთ M5 Stack Stick C დაფის ტიპი
დაიწყეთ Visuino და შეარჩიეთ M5 Stack Stick C დაფის ტიპი
დაიწყეთ Visuino და შეარჩიეთ M5 Stack Stick C დაფის ტიპი

დაიწყეთ Visuino როგორც ნაჩვენებია პირველ სურათზე დააწკაპუნეთ ღილაკზე "ინსტრუმენტები" Arduino კომპონენტზე (სურათი 1)

Visuino– ში როდესაც დიალოგი გამოჩნდება, აირჩიეთ „M5 Stack Stick C“როგორც ნაჩვენებია სურათზე 2

ნაბიჯი 3: Visuino Set კომპონენტებში

Visuino Set კომპონენტებში
Visuino Set კომპონენტებში
Visuino Set კომპონენტებში
Visuino Set კომპონენტებში
Visuino Set კომპონენტებში
Visuino Set კომპონენტებში
  1. დააწკაპუნეთ მაუსის მარჯვენა ღილაკით StickC დაფაზე და აირჩიეთ "Shields დამატება.."
  2. ფარის დიალოგში გადაიტანეთ "EnvironmentHat" მარცხენა მხარეს
  3. დახურეთ ფარის დიალოგი და შეარჩიეთ დაფა და მარცხენა მხარეს თვისებების ფანჯარაში გაფართოება მოდულებზე> ეკრანის ჩვენება ST7735
  4. დააყენეთ "ორიენტაცია" goRight
  5. დააწკაპუნეთ "ელემენტები" 3 წერტილზე (სურათი 4)
  6. ელემენტების ფანჯარაში გადაიტანეთ 3x "ტექსტური ველი" მარცხნივ (სურათი 5)
  7. დიალოგის მარცხენა მხარეს აირჩიეთ "ტექსტის ველი 1" და თვისებების ფანჯარაში დააყენეთ "ზომა" 2 -ზე
  8. დიალოგის მარცხენა მხარეს აირჩიეთ "ტექსტური ველი 2" და თვისებების ფანჯარაში დააყენეთ "ზომა" 2 და "Y" 20 -მდე.
  9. დიალოგის მარცხენა მხარეს აირჩიეთ "ტექსტის ველი 3" და თვისებების ფანჯარაში დააყენეთ "ზომა" 2 და "Y" 20 -მდე.
  10. დახურეთ ელემენტების დიალოგი

ნაბიჯი 4: Visuino Connect კომპონენტებში

Visuino Connect კომპონენტებში
Visuino Connect კომპონენტებში
Visuino Connect კომპონენტებში
Visuino Connect კომპონენტებში
Visuino Connect კომპონენტებში
Visuino Connect კომპონენტებში
  1. შეაერთეთ "M5 Stack Stick C" დაფა> გარემოს პინი [ტემპერატურა] "M5 Stack Stick C" დაფაზე> ჩვენება ST7735> TextField1 პინი [In]
  2. შეაერთეთ "M5 Stack Stick C" დაფა> გარემოს პინი [ტენიანობა] "M5 Stack Stick C" დაფაზე> ჩვენება ST7735> TextField2 pin [In]
  3. შეაერთეთ "M5 Stack Stick C" დაფა> გარემოს პინი [წნევა] "M5 Stack Stick C" დაფაზე> ჩვენება ST7735> TextField3 პინი [In]

ნაბიჯი 5: შექმენით, შეადგინეთ და ატვირთეთ Arduino კოდი

შექმენით, შეადგინეთ და ატვირთეთ Arduino კოდი
შექმენით, შეადგინეთ და ატვირთეთ Arduino კოდი
  • Visuino– ში, ბოლოში დააწკაპუნეთ „აშენების“ჩანართზე, დარწმუნდით, რომ არჩეულია სწორი პორტი, შემდეგ დააჭირეთ ღილაკს „შედგენა/აშენება და ატვირთვა“.

ნაბიჯი 6: თამაში

თუ თქვენ ჩართავთ M5Sticks მოდულს, ეკრანი უნდა დაიწყოს სენსორის მნიშვნელობების ჩვენება.

გილოცავთ! თქვენ დაასრულეთ თქვენი M5Sticks პროექტი Visuino– სთან ერთად. ასევე ერთვის Visuino პროექტი, რომელიც მე შევქმენი ამ Instructable– ისთვის, შეგიძლიათ გადმოწეროთ აქ. შეგიძლიათ გადმოწეროთ და გახსნათ Visuino– ში:

გირჩევთ: